Chip frequency modulation method and apparatus of computing device, hash board, computing device and storage medium

1. A frequency modulation method of a computing device, the computing device comprising at least one chip configured with a plurality of frequencies, and the chip comprising a plurality of cores, the method comprising:
operating each of the plurality of cores to run at a working frequency, the working frequency being one of the plurality of frequencies;
determining a computing performance indicator of each of the plurality of cores at the working frequency based on a number of timeouts of each of the plurality of cores; and
modulating, according to the computing performance indicator, at least one working frequency of at least one of the plurality of cores up or down to a different frequency of the plurality of frequencies.
